Factors to Consider When Choosing Fertilizer Spreader

Choosing the right fertilizer spreader involves considering several key factors. Beyond basic capacity, understanding how different features impact usability and results can save time and money. The right spreader should match your lawn size, terrain, and application frequency, while also fitting your budget. Making informed decisions helps avoid common pitfalls like uneven spreading, excessive waste, or difficulty maneuvering the equipment.

Capacity and Coverage Area

Capacity determines how much material a spreader can hold, directly affecting how often you need to refill. Larger capacities are ideal for extensive lawns but can add weight and reduce maneuverability. Conversely, smaller models are easier to handle but require more frequent stops. Matching the spreader’s capacity to your lawn size ensures efficient application without unnecessary hassle. Consider also how wide the spreader can cover in a single pass—wider spread widths can reduce overall time spent working in your yard.

Type of Spreader (Manual, Tow-Behind, Battery-Powered)

Manual push spreaders are simple and affordable, suitable for small to medium lawns, but may require more effort. Tow-behind models excel for larger areas, attaching to lawn tractors or ATVs, making them ideal for big properties. Battery-powered spreaders offer cordless operation and often feature adjustable settings for more precise application, though they tend to be more expensive and require battery management. Understanding your yard size and physical preferences helps in choosing the right type, balancing convenience and effort.

Adjustability and Control Features

Features like adjustable flow control, gate settings, and spread width are critical for precise application. These controls minimize waste and prevent over-application, especially in uneven areas or near flower beds. A spreader with intuitive controls reduces user error and improves results. However, more complex features may add to the cost and maintenance, so evaluate whether advanced controls are necessary for your level of use and experience.

Build Quality and Terrain Compatibility

Durability depends on materials and construction, especially if you plan to use the spreader regularly or on rough terrain. Heavy-duty frames and corrosion-resistant components extend lifespan. Terrain compatibility matters if your yard has slopes, rocks, or uneven surfaces—look for models with all-terrain tires or adjustable height settings. A sturdy build reduces breakdowns and ensures consistent performance over time.

Price and Value

Prices range from budget options to premium models with advanced features. Cheaper spreaders might lack durability, precision, or capacity, leading to more frequent replacements or adjustments. Investing in a higher-quality model can pay off through better control, longer lifespan, and time savings. Consider your budget alongside your lawn size and how often you’ll use the spreader to find the best value without overspending on features you won’t need.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I prevent uneven spreading when using a fertilizer spreader?

To ensure even coverage, calibrate your spreader according to the manufacturer’s instructions before use. Always walk at a steady pace and overlap each pass slightly to avoid gaps or overlaps. Check that the flow control is set correctly for the material you’re spreading. Using a test area first can help you fine-tune the settings, reducing waste and achieving a uniform application across your lawn.

Can I use a fertilizer spreader for different types of materials like seed or salt?

Many spreaders are designed for multiple materials, including seed, fertilizer, and salt, but it’s important to verify each model’s compatibility. Using the same spreader for different substances requires thorough cleaning to prevent clumping or corrosion. Pay attention to the spreader’s material and capacity limits—some models are better suited for heavier or granular materials, ensuring consistent results and preventing damage.

What maintenance does a fertilizer spreader require?

Regular maintenance involves cleaning the hopper and spreader after each use to prevent material buildup and corrosion. Lubricate moving parts periodically and check for wear or damage, especially on wheels and adjustable components. Proper storage, such as keeping the spreader in a dry place, prolongs its lifespan. Routine checks help maintain accuracy and ease of operation over time.

Are battery-powered spreaders worth the extra cost?

Battery-powered spreaders offer the convenience of cordless operation and often include features like adjustable flow rates for precise application. They are particularly useful for larger lawns or if you prefer less physical effort. However, they tend to be more expensive and require battery charging and maintenance. For small lawns or occasional use, manual or push spreaders might provide better value, while battery models shine when ease and efficiency matter most.

How do I choose the right spreader size for my lawn?

The size depends mainly on your lawn’s total area and how frequently you plan to fertilize. Larger lawns benefit from models with higher capacity to reduce refills, saving time. For small yards or garden beds, smaller, more maneuverable spreaders are easier to handle and store. Assess your property size and your willingness to refill or adjust during application to pick a spreader that balances capacity and portability effectively.
